Their old group The Blood Lines may have disbanded, but brother-sister duo S.J. and Maygen Kardash are continuing the family theme with their new project, Violent Kin. Their debut album, Bitter Blood, draws on more influences than its simple "pop" tag on iTunes suggests, combining electro with garage rock, acoustic and even funk. The...

Song Of The Day: Violent Kin's "Wolf"

Here's another tune from Violent Kin's Velvet Hideout EP, which came out in October. This track, much like the four-song EP in general, draws from '80s influences like Tears For Fears, Michael Jackson, Depeche Mode, Siouxsie And The Banshees and more. Video Of The Day: Violent Kin's "Keep Your Balance"

Siblings Maygen and S.J. Kardash definitely live up to their Violent Kin moniker in their video for "Keep Your Balance." In it, Maygen's seen dragging S.J. through a cemetery to bury him, but all of a sudden he comes back to life and starts jamming it out on the guitar! Song Of The Day: Violent Kin's "Velvet Hideout"

Violent Kin continue with the punky dance rock that marked their 2009 Bitter Blood debut album with their new EP, Velvet Hideout, except this time they've thrown in even more over-the-top elements. Violent Kin Plot Canadian Tour

Violent Kin, which consists of The Blood Lines' and Junior Pantherz's SJ Kardash and Maygen Kardash, have announced a short Canadian tour in support of their Bitter Blood debut album.
